Brass Rough Up Tritons, Take 14-0 Win
Due in large part to left fielder Bill Barnes, the Baton Rouge Brass sunk the Jersey City Tritons, 14-0. Barnes went 4-5 with a home run, a triple, and 2 singles. He scored 4 runs and drove in 3. John Mustard, the winner, improved to 5-1. He held Jersey City to no runs on 4 hits over 7 innings, while racking up 12 strikeouts. The Brass go to 53-31, putting them first in the Premier AAA.

The Brass got an important contribution from third baseman Brad Vaughn, who in the bottom of the second knocked a first pitch fastball to right for a 2-run double. It was his 13th double of the season and put the Brass ahead, 3-0.

"We didn't play well enough to win," said Jersey City skipper John Sirica.
